    Rick C. - 8 April 2025
    Poor management, staff turns over a great deal, constantly changing the “rules” and rates. Staff doesn’t return phone calls, the gates go offline and you cannot get in. Trying to fix the place up lately, but basic convenience like lighting, internal electricity and maintenance are lacking. ... Read more
    Cara W. - 2 April 2025
    Definitely thinking about moving. I came in 8/13/21 to find my lock missing. Two other units in the area were also missing there locks. Of course the gate is left wide open because of the gate issues. I contacted somebody from the Holland office and I told them the situation that that gate needs to be closed that that gate needs to be fixed so it's constantly closed. I returned Sunday 8/15 to find another lock cut. Fortunately management worked with being refunded my rent for August and September and I ended up going elsewhere. So beware I wouldn't go here if you're looking for a place to store stuff. ... Read more
    Vince D. - 24 August 2021
    I moved my stuff here temporarily (two months) while in the middle of a move. I came back to my indoor unit, and everything was flooded. Cross Creek says they are released of all liability because of the contract. With how much water was in my unit(about 4 inches of water), I have a hard time believing they don’t know that their units are not secure from the elements. The units are not sealed with cement, and I can reach my hand underneath the “wall” into neighboring units. Im sure the surrounding units were just as soaked, but they didn’t have any record of my unit having water damage. Additionally, there were remnants of rats in the unit. Be careful and get renter’s insurance! ... Read more

    Frequently Asked Questions

    The right storage unit size depends on what you plan to store and how much space you need to move around your items.

    5x5 or 5x10 units are great for smaller loads, such as chairs, lamps, small furniture pieces, boxes, books, and documents.

    10x10 or 10x15 units work well for larger furniture, bicycles, appliances, and the contents of a small apartment.

    10x20 or 10x30 units can typically fit the contents of a three-bedroom home, including large furniture and multiple appliances.

    If you’re unsure which size is best, a unit size calculator can help estimate the right fit based on the items you’re planning to store – helping you avoid paying for more space than you need.

    Climate-controlled storage units maintain consistent temperature and humidity levels, helping protect items from damage caused by heat, cold, or excess moisture.

    You may want climate control if you’re storing items that can be sensitive to temperature changes, such as furniture, clothing, appliances, paperwork, photographs, artwork, electronics, or wood and leather goods. These units are especially useful for long-term storage or in areas with hot summers, cold winters, or high humidity.

    If you’re storing durable items like tools or outdoor gear, a standard unit may be sufficient. When in doubt, climate control offers added protection and peace of mind.
